Abstract

The CdO nanoparticles were prepared by sol–gel method and CdO doped polyvinyl alcohol (PVA) nanocomposite films were prepared by solution casting technique. The structural confirmation was carried out by FTIR spectroscopy and XRD techniques for the prepared films. The peak at 650 cm−1 was found to be Cd–O stretching in the FTIR spectrum. Also, the FTIR spectra confirmed the interaction between the hydroxyl groups of PVA and CdO nanoparticles. Moreover, the XRD analysis confirmed the structure of CdO and the interaction between PVA and CdO. The average grain size of CdO was calculated as 37.5 nm using Scherrer’s formula. This was also confirmed by TEM. The surface morphology of the prepared films was analyzed by scanning electron microscope. The optical studies were carried out using UV–Visible spectroscopy. The energy bandgap values of CdO and PVA composite films were calculated using Tauc’s plot. The DC conductivity measurement was also carried out for PVA composite films using two probe setup. Thermal stability of PVA nanocomposite films was accessed using thermogravimetric analysis.
